What makes destination wedding videography different
Destination videographers have the advantage of using San Francisco, CA's landscape as a cinematic backdrop. Look for videographers who showcase the location as a character in their films, not just background scenery. Review their portfolio for destination work specifically.
What to budget
Wedding videography in destination markets typically ranges from $3,000–$12,000+. This usually includes a highlight reel and full ceremony edit. Drone footage, same-day edits, and multi-day coverage are common add-ons that increase the investment.
Questions to ask before booking
What's your editing style (cinematic, documentary, hybrid)? How long is the final film? Do you use drone footage? What audio equipment do you use for vows and speeches? Are travel costs included? When will we receive the final edit?
When to book
Book 8–12 months ahead. Many couples book their videographer at the same time as their photographer, some studios offer both services as a package.
Questions couples ask
How far in advance should I book Chroma Photobooth?+
We recommend booking 3-6 months ahead, especially for popular season dates (May-October). San Francisco weddings book quickly, so early reservation ensures your preferred date and time slot.
What is the typical price range?+
Packages typically range from $1,500-$3,500 depending on booth duration, editing scope, and custom features. Most couples choose 4-6 hour packages with professional editing included.
Do you travel for destination weddings?+
Yes, we travel throughout Northern California and beyond for destination weddings. Travel fees and logistics are discussed during consultation based on location.
What's included in your packages?+
Standard packages include booth operation, operator, custom backdrops, instant digital sharing during the event, professionally edited highlight reel, and full-resolution video files delivered within 2 weeks.
